Japan's lower house passes supplementary budget including 100,000 yen subsidy per person

The House of Representatives approved on Wednesday the revised fiscal 2020 supplementary budget bill, which includes a uniform subsidy of 100,000 yen per person as an emergency economic measure to combat the new coronavirus, paving the way for its enactment Thursday.

The bill, approved at a plenary session by the ruling bloc of the Liberal Democratic Party and Komeito, as well as the Constitutional Democratic Party of Japan, the Democratic Party for the People and other opposition parties, was sent to the House of Councillors.

It is expected to be enacted on Thursday after deliberations at the upper house from later Wednesday.

The supplementary budget totaling 25.69 trillion yen includes the 100,000 yen subsidies and a special cash subsidy of up to 2 million yen to small and midsize companies whose sales have decreased by half.

It was rare that Diet deliberations were held on a holiday, making it the first time in nine years when a supplementary budget bill was deliberated for rehabilitation and reconstruction after the 2011 Great East Japan Earthquake.
